Scarborough Bluffs

ref. 2.1
ref. 2.2
Previous Next

Located on the shore of Lake Ontario, the Scarborough Bluffs are a beautiful natural feature. A 12,000 year old feature that formed due to erosion, this environmental wonder offers 15 kilometres of recreational trails, camping sites, picnic and dining spots. Boating opportunities abound as well, as the Bluffs feature a marina complete with boating club. Relax and unwind without ever leaving the city of Scarborough.

Scarborough

In the 17th century, the area where Scarborough is today was inhabited by a couple of different indigenous groups, namely the Seneca and the Mississaugas.

The European settlers arrived in 1793 to survey the land for possible settlement. In 1796 the British groups began flocking to the area. Some of the first settlers worked as stonemasons. David and Andrew Thomson, the first settlers, were responsible for the creation of the Thomson Settlement, which was a small village in the area.

In 1967 Scarborough was officially incorporated as a borough. Then in 1998 Scarborough was amalgamated with North York, Etobicoke, York, East York and the old city of Toronto to become what is now known as present day Toronto.

    Warden Woods Ravine

    Enjoy the view of the Taylor-Massey Creek as you embark on a nature hike through Warden Woods Ravine. With so many bird species present, bird watching is a must as you follow the Gus Harris Trail through the ravine. Love to explore? Warden Woods contains an array of vegetation as well, including some endangered species. Prefer to do something adventurous? In addition to the paved path, there a various foot trails as well, letting you choose you own adventure.
